Will cheaper petrol finally kickstart New Zealand's recovery?

The SME Stream

About this episode

The US-Iran peace deal has brought down oil prices and eased some inflation fears. Liam Dann and Tamsyn Parker discuss what that means for Kiwi wallets, the outlook for interest rates, and whether New Zealand's long-awaited recovery might finally be gaining momentum.

Plus, what can we learn from Switzerland's debate over immigration and population growth?
